A first number plus twice a second number is 4 twice the first number plus the second totals 11 find the number

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the first number be x

Let the second number be y

x + 2y= 4............equation 1

2x +y= 11............equation 2

From equation 1

x + 2y= 4

x = 4-2y

Substitute 4-2y for x in equation 2

2x + y= 11

2(4-2y) + y= 11

8-4y+y= 11

8-3y= 11

-3y= 11-8

-3y= 3

y= -1

Substitute -1 for y in equation 1

x + 2y= 4

x + 2(-1) = 4

x-2= 4

x = 4+2

x = 6

Hence the first number is 6
